Understanding the Dimensional Design
The core appeal of this project lies in its structural engineering. When you download a Dad Trophy Card SVG, you are not just getting a vector image; you are acquiring a blueprint for a 3D object. The design features a layered trophy silhouette where the "No. 1" and "Dad" elements rise from the base when opened. This depth creates shadow and visual interest that flat printing cannot replicate.
The mechanics rely on precise scoring and tab placement. Because the finished dimensions are 4.25β x 5.3β when flattened, the card remains compatible with standard A2 envelopes. This is a crucial detail for makers who intend to mail their creations rather than hand-deliver them. Many intricate paper projects fail at the mailing stage because they are too bulky or fragile. This specific SVG layout balances architectural stability with postal practicality, ensuring the recipient receives an intact, impressive gift.

Material Selection and Color Strategy
The success of a 3D paper trophy depends heavily on material choice. Digital files provide the shape, but the physical media provides the soul. The recommended supply list calls for three distinct sheets of 8.5β³ x 11β³ cardstock: one for the main structure and two for accent colors (typically gold and black). Using textured cardstock, such as American Crafts AC Textured Cardstock, elevates the perceived value of the final piece. Texture catches light differently on the raised layers, enhancing the 3D effect.
Color theory plays a significant role here. While gold and black convey classic prestige, consider how different palettes change the tone:
- Vintage Bronze and Cream: Creates a nostalgic, heritage feel suitable for grandfathers.
- Navy Blue and Silver: Offers a modern, masculine aesthetic that feels less traditional than gold.
- Team Colors: Customizing the trophy to match a favorite sports team adds an immediate layer of personal relevance.
- Kraft Paper and White Ink: Provides a rustic, minimalist look that appeals to dads who prefer understated style over flashiness.
Always test your cardstock weight before committing to the full cut. The box card structure requires paper that is stiff enough to stand upright but pliable enough to score without cracking. Standard 65lb to 80lb cardstock usually offers the ideal balance for this specific SVG.
Assembly Techniques for Professional Results
Even the best Dad Trophy Card SVG will look amateurish if assembled poorly. Precision is non-negotiable in 3D paper crafts. The inclusion of a step-by-step video tutorial with this file addresses the most common pain points in assembly. Watching the build process helps clarify spatial relationships that static diagrams might miss.
Adhesive selection is equally important. Standard liquid glue can warp cardstock and create messy seams on visible edges. Foam tape is highly recommended for attaching the front decorative panels to the box base. The foam adds an extra millimeter of separation, reinforcing the dimensional quality and hiding any minor alignment imperfections. For the structural tabs of the box itself, a strong, fast-tack adhesive ensures the trophy doesn't collapse under its own weight. Take time to burnish all folds with a bone folder. Crisp creases distinguish handmade craftsmanship from hasty assembly.
